Career Impact

Professionals who combine Bedrock and Semantic Kernel earn a median salary ceiling of $189K, compared to $207K for Bedrock alone and $203K for Semantic Kernel alone. This 8% discount reflects roles requiring both skills tend to be more common mid-level positions, while single-skill roles may skew toward senior or specialized positions with higher pay ceilings.

Methodology

Skill co-occurrence data is derived from 93 job postings that list both Bedrock and Semantic Kernel as required or preferred skills. Salary data includes only postings with disclosed compensation ranges. Data is updated weekly from major job boards and company career pages.
